Bank card provide a reduced minimum month-to-month payment, which can appear like an inexpensive method to handle your payments. While making minimum repayments promptly is a conscientious initial step, the method can leave you paying off your balance for many years. That's due to the fact that most of your minimum repayment is normally related to the interest you owe, with only a little part in fact related to your principal balance.

Obtaining a 0% APR card won't injure your credit scores anymore than one more card. If you make use of a large section of your new credit line for purchases or an equilibrium transfer, however, your credit history utilization ratio can rise and you can be looking at a bigger drop. Professionals advise keeping your credit score utilization proportion listed below 30% of your total credit limit. While it may really feel counterproductive to be socking away money for your future self when you already owe cash to others, stopping working to put anything aside can wind up landing you in further financial debt. "If you do not have any type of savings, concentrating exclusively on paying debt can backfire when unexpected demands or expenses come up. You could need to borrow once more, and financial obligation can become a rotating door," stated Melissa Joy, a qualified monetary planner and owner of the firm Pearl Preparation, to Bankrate.
